    Love my Gen 1, purchased new in July 2000. It now has over 150,000 miles. I had to replace the main battery last year because I left it sit for three months while traveling to Alaska in my other vehicle, a MB Sprinter B-van RV. I'm sure if I kept driving it daily the battery would have kept going. We have become a Prius family; my son has a Gen 2 and a Prius V; my daughter has a Prius C. I'm waiting to see the new Prius PHEV version before considering a replacement.
